This title has the year’s 25 most important under-reported news stories. It features cartoons by Tom Tomorrow. The bestselling Censored series highlights the year’s 25 most important under-reported news stories, alerting readers to deficiencies in corporate media and the resurgence of alternative media. Among the top censored stories of the year, Censored 2007 highlights the environmental and economic repercussions of Hurricane Katrina, the newest findings on global warming, escalating trends in human trafficking and the use of napalm in Iraq.
